首页
/ Video2X:智能增强开源工具实现画质优化的创新方法指南

Video2X:智能增强开源工具实现画质优化的创新方法指南

2026-04-02 09:12:17作者:郜逊炳

在数字媒体快速发展的今天,低分辨率视频修复成为众多用户面临的难题。无论是珍贵的历史影像资料,还是网络上下载的低清素材,传统的放大方式往往导致画面模糊、细节丢失。Video2X作为一款基于AI算法的开源视频增强工具,通过先进的超分辨率重建技术,实现了视频的无损放大,为解决低清视频修复问题提供了全新的解决方案。本文将深入探讨Video2X的技术原理、应用场景和优化策略,帮助用户充分利用这款工具提升视频画质。

📌本节将解决:低清视频放大的3个核心矛盾

问题溯源:低清视频放大的核心挑战

如何突破传统放大技术的局限?低清视频在放大过程中主要面临三大矛盾:细节丢失与画面模糊的矛盾、处理效率与质量的矛盾、算法选择与内容类型不匹配的矛盾。传统的像素复制放大方式无法创造新的细节,导致画面边缘模糊、纹理断裂;专业后期软件虽然能提升画质,但操作复杂且耗时,普通用户难以掌握。而Video2X通过AI算法的应用,为解决这些矛盾提供了可能。

低清视频的画质退化主要表现为以下几个方面:一是边缘模糊,物体轮廓变得不清晰;二是纹理断裂,图像中的细节纹理丢失或变得混乱;三是色彩失真,颜色饱和度和对比度下降。这些问题在动画、文字标识和复杂场景中尤为突出,严重影响观看体验和内容价值。

技术突破:Video2X的创新原理与架构

如何理解超分辨率重建技术的工作机制?超分辨率重建技术就像一位精准的拼图大师,它通过分析大量高清图像的特征规律,从低清图像中提取关键信息,然后根据这些信息预测并补充缺失的细节。Video2X整合了多种先进的AI算法,如Anime4K、Real-ESRGAN等,形成了一个强大的处理引擎,能够针对不同类型的视频内容选择最优的修复方案。

Video2X采用模块化的技术架构,主要由解码器、处理引擎和编码器三大模块组成。解码器负责将视频文件拆分为一帧一帧的图像;处理引擎则运用AI算法对每一帧图像进行超分辨率重建,提升画质;编码器将处理后的图像重新合成为视频文件。这种架构确保了处理过程的灵活性和可扩展性,能够适应不同的应用场景和需求。

场景适配:如何判断内容类型匹配算法?

📌本节将解决:不同视频内容的算法选择难题 如何根据视频内容类型选择合适的处理算法?不同类型的视频内容具有不同的特征,需要匹配相应的处理策略。动画视频通常具有清晰的线条和平面色彩,实景视频包含丰富的纹理和光影变化,而GIF图像则需要在画质和文件大小之间取得平衡。

为了帮助用户准确判断内容类型并选择合适的算法,我们可以参考以下决策树:首先判断视频是动画还是实景,如果是动画,进一步判断是否为线条类动画,若是则选择Anime4K算法;如果是实景视频,判断是否为自然风景,若是则选择Real-ESRGAN算法;如果是GIF图像,则选择轻量级模型以控制文件大小。

实施路径:Video2X的完整使用流程

📌本节将解决:从环境搭建到效果验证的全流程操作 如何从零开始使用Video2X进行视频增强?使用Video2X进行视频增强主要分为准备、配置、执行和验证四个阶段。

准备阶段

首先,需要检查硬件兼容性,确保CPU支持AVX2指令集,GPU支持Vulkan。然后克隆项目仓库,命令如下:

git clone https://gitcode.com/GitHub_Trending/vi/video2x

最后,根据操作系统选择对应安装脚本安装依赖库。

配置阶段

启动应用程序后,进入主界面,点击"添加文件"按钮选择需要处理的视频。在算法设置面板中,根据视频内容类型选择合适的处理模型,并设置输出参数,包括分辨率、格式和保存路径。

执行阶段

点击"开始处理"按钮,监控进度条完成处理。在处理过程中,可以实时查看处理进度和状态。

验证阶段

处理完成后,需要从主观评估、客观指标和实际应用三个维度验证效果。主观评估主要对比原图和处理后的细节差异;客观指标可以计算PSNR(峰值信噪比),数值越高效果越好;实际应用则是在目标播放设备上测试显示效果。

⚠️注意事项:在处理过程中,应避免同时处理多个大文件,以免导致内存溢出。此外,处理4K视频时建议使用NVENC硬件加速编码,可大幅降低处理时间。

深度优化:如何通过硬件加速提升处理效率?

📌本节将解决:提升Video2X处理速度的关键技术 如何充分利用硬件资源提升Video2X的处理效率?硬件加速是提升处理效率的关键。不同类型的显卡需要采用不同的配置方案:

配置卡片

参数名称 作用 推荐值
CUDA驱动 为NVIDIA显卡提供硬件加速支持 最新版本
OpenCL运行时环境 为AMD显卡提供硬件加速支持 最新版本
批处理大小 控制每次处理的图像数量 集成显卡:2-4,独立显卡:8-16

NVIDIA用户应确保安装最新的CUDA驱动,并启用TensorRT加速;AMD用户需要配置OpenCL运行时环境,优化内存分配;集成显卡用户则应降低批处理大小,启用CPU多线程加速。

此外,针对不同场景调整参数也可获得更佳效果。例如,处理动画视频时可以使用以下命令:

video2x -i input.mp4 -o output.mp4 -a anime4k -s 2 -d 1

其中,-a指定算法为anime4k,-s设置放大倍数为2,-d控制降噪强度为1。

生态对比:Video2X与同类工具的优势分析

📌本节将解决:如何选择适合自己的视频增强工具 Video2X作为一款开源的视频增强工具,与同类工具相比具有以下优势:

在算法多样性方面,Video2X整合了多种先进的AI算法,能够适应不同类型的视频内容,而商业软件A和开源工具B在算法多样性上相对较弱。处理速度方面,Video2X表现优秀,虽然略逊于商业软件A,但远快于开源工具B。易用性方面,Video2X提供了直观的用户界面和详细的操作指南,便于普通用户使用,商业软件A虽然易用性也较高,但需要付费,开源工具B则操作较为复杂。在开源免费方面,Video2X和开源工具B都是开源免费的,而商业软件A需要付费使用。

实用工具

处理效果评估 checklist

  1. 边缘清晰度:观察物体边缘是否清晰锐利
  2. 纹理细节:检查图像中的纹理是否丰富自然
  3. 色彩还原:对比处理前后的色彩是否准确还原
  4. 噪声水平:查看处理后的图像是否存在过多噪声
  5. 整体观感:综合评估视频的整体观看效果

硬件配置推荐表

配置级别 CPU GPU 内存 存储
入门级 支持AVX2指令集 集成显卡 8GB 100GB以上
进阶级 四核八线程 NVIDIA GTX 1650及以上 16GB 200GB以上
专业级 八核十六线程 NVIDIA RTX 3060及以上 32GB 500GB以上

常见问题速查表

问题 解决方案
处理过程中程序崩溃 检查硬件是否满足要求,降低批处理大小
输出视频画质不佳 更换适合的算法,调整参数
处理速度过慢 启用硬件加速,优化内存分配
视频无法导入 检查视频格式是否支持,更新软件版本
处理后视频体积过大 调整输出参数,降低分辨率或比特率

Video2X标志

通过本文的介绍,相信读者已经对Video2X有了全面的了解。这款智能增强开源工具为视频画质优化提供了创新的方法,无论是家庭录像修复还是内容创作,都能帮助用户轻松提升视频质量。希望用户能够充分利用Video2X的优势,让每一个画面细节都清晰呈现。

登录后查看全文
热门项目推荐
相关项目推荐